Highlights

A number of weak layers exist in the recent snow. Use caution on wind drifted slopes over 35 degrees and steer around steep start zones especially near ridgelines where you see evidence of wind loading. If you encounter rain or above freezing temperatures, choose lower angle slopes--wet avalanches may run easily on the stout crust below the surface.

    Recent windblown snow has formed wind slabs 1-2 feet deep on lee slopes. Several weak layers exist in the surface snow from periods of sunshine and light snow. All of this sits above mid-January's stout crust. Winds have been strong enough to transport snow, but not as intense as we are often accustomed to on Mt Hood. Many of our usual telltale signs of wind slabs (firm and textured snow surfaces) may not be obvious. Take the time to examine the bond of recent snow to older crusts before committing to slopes steeper than 35 degrees and steer around steep start zones near ridge crests when traveling on wind loaded slopes.

    Example: Wind textured snow surfaces and drifts like these serves as great clues that the wind affected the snowpack and may have formed wind slabs on nearby slopes.

    Snow levels are forecast to rise to 6000' or higher overnight Sunday and Monday morning. Below treeline, rain and/or warm temperatures will weaken the surface snow, which sits above a firm crust from mid-January. Wet avalanches will run easily on this layer. Choose slopes under 35 degrees if you see evidence of rain, roller balls on the surface of the snow, or trees dripping water and shedding snow. Use extra caution around gullies, above creeks, and cliff bands where even a small avalanche could have big consequences.

Avalanche Discussion

Mt. Hood picked up 6" of slightly denser snow in the last 36 hours with moderate winds above 7000 ft transporting significant snowfall. The recent snow sits above 10-15" of consolidating lower density snow that arrived in several installments over the course of last week. The stout mid-January crust is considered the new "ground" moving forward with a strong snowpack structure in place below this layer. Weak and faceted snow just above the stout rain crust was responsible for a number of avalanches Thursday-Saturday, but recent observations suggest these facets are gaining strength. The interface between recent snow and the solid crust is still worth investigating before committing to steep and open slopes.
